Introducing Slalom QE!

What is QE? Quantitative easing? Quantum engineering?

So, what are we talking about when we say QE? Quantitative Easing, or Quantum Engineering? It’s none of the above actually, it is actually a lot simpler and you most definitively don’t need a degree in physics or economics to have a successful career here (though we do have members on our team with degrees in those majors). QE at Slalom means Quality Engineering.

Over the past several years, there has been a dramatic growth, demand and evolution within the Slalom Delivery Network Quality Assurance capability. From less than a dozen QA professionals concentrated in a single delivery center, we have grown to nearly 80 experts spread across 5 delivery centers (Chicago, Seattle, Toronto, Boston and Houston).

More importantly, the QA capability has become an integral component of the Slalom Product Engineering Methodology and how we deliver world-class software at Slalom. One of the main drivers fueling this evolution has been our approach to agile testing and the belief that testing is, at its core, a software engineering discipline. And voila…What used to be Quality Assurance is now Quality Engineering at Slalom.

The Cross-Market Quality Engineering (formerly Quality Assurance) group within Slalom is a small but a growing practice. We have a good breadth and depth of experience in manual testing, test automation, API Testing, load and performance testing, security testing, User acceptance testing etc.

The Quality Engineering practice is expected to make up nearly 25% of the Slalom Delivery Network within the next year.
